This new function allows us to handle tcf_block_cb registrations / unregistrations from the core, in order to remove a dependency with the tcf_block object and the .reoffload cls_api callback. The tcf_block_cb_add() call places the tcf_block_cb object, which has been set up by the driver, in the tc_block_offload->cb_list. This is a temporary list that is used to convey the tcf_block_cb objects back to the core for registration. Note that this patch introduces a global tcf_block_cb_list, however, this is a temporary artifact to make it easy for me to update the code to use this new infrastructure. This global list goes away in a follow up patch to add per-driver flow block lists.
